Frequently Asked Questions about Chicago
How much are Studio apartments in Chicago?
There are currently 8,385 Studio Apartments in Chicago with rent ranges from $575 to $5,295 with an average price of $1,969.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Chicago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Chicago ranges from $650 to $15,732 with an average monthly rent of $2,403.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Chicago c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Chicago range from $850 to $23,449.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$2,972.
How expensive are Chicago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 4,958 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Chicago on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$740 to $38,481 - averaging $3,768 for the location.
